Harford Dance Theatre will hold auditions for
The Nutcracker
on Saturday,
August 21, 2010. Auditions will be held at the Amoss Center located on the
campus of Harford Technical High School, 200 Thomas Run Road, Bel Air MD 21015.
Please enter through the doors at rear loading dock. The play, directed by
Jessica Treherne and Lisa Mion, will be performed Thursday, December 2 through
Sunday, December 5, 2010.
Dancers Ages 8-13 With a Minimum of 1 Year Dance Training:
Registration 10 AM
/ Audition 10:30 AM -12 PM
Adult Actors/Dancers Ages 16 and Up:
Registration 11:30
AM - 12 PM
There will be no formal audition
for this group.
Dancers Ages 12 + With a Minimum of 3-4 Years Dance Training:
Registration 12 PM
Audition Class
12:30 PM - 2:30 PM
Call-backs 3 PM - 4
PM
Please wear leotard / tights and
pointe shoes, if applicable.

Phoenix Festival Theater, a community
theater at Harford Community College, will hold auditions for the chilling
musical Sweeney Todd—The Demon Barber of Fleet Street. The play will be
performed September 10—19, 2010.
Saturday Sunday
May 15, 2010 May 16,
2010
10 AM - 2 PM 1PM - 4PM
Edgewood Hall
Edgewood Hall
(New Location as of 3/17/2010)
No previous
experience is necessary and all roles are open to anyone 18 years of age and
older. One young male between ages 13 - 20 will be needed for the role of Toby.
Those auditioning should bring sheet music and be prepared to sing 16-32
measures; an accompanist will be provided. Actors will also be taught music from
the show and will sing that as well.
